Removing a sounding object from video and audio — 10 successes, 5 failures

Output of an agentic LangGraph pipeline run over source clips from JAVEdit-100k and InsAVE-80K. Only the source video and its soundtrack are borrowed: the pipeline captions the clip (Qwen3-Omni), picks what to remove (GPT-4o-mini), segments it (SAM3), erases it from the picture (EffectErase), verifies the erasure by re-segmenting, then separates its sound out of the mix (SAM-Audio, best of 10 candidates ranked with ImageBind). Both modalities edited: the object is gone from the frame and its sound is gone from the mix, with the rest of the soundtrack still present. “Audio kept” is the residual RMS as a fraction of the source — high is good, it means only the object left, not the whole track. Four of these needed the corrected candidate selection described below.

Failures

One per rejection mode, plus the case that matters most: a clip the pipeline reports as a success whose audio is actually destroyed. Rejections are ordered cheapest-first in the graph, so most cost well under two minutes.

Rejected: inpainting did not remove the object

SAM3 was re-run on the inpainted clip and still found the target — the removal score is 1 − inpaint_area / original_area, so a negative value means the region got more detectable, not less.

Reached paired output, but the audio collapsed

Every gate passed — including audio_removal_check, which is still a mock that always returns 0.90. The object-removed audio retains just 8.9% of the source, i.e. near-silence. None of the ten SAM-Audio candidates was selective enough to rescue it, so this is a genuine failure the pipeline currently reports as a success.

Two findings from the run

where clips diedncost
SAM3 first-frame mask too small21~40 s – 2 min
inpainting failed the re-segmentation check7~6–8 min
no sounding object in the caption6seconds
mask too small across the clip3~2 min

The visual gate is bimodal, not marginal. Median removal score among clips that reached it is 1.000, with 23 of 30 above 0.80 and a minimum of −5.9. EffectErase either erases the object completely or leaves it there — so the permissive 0.40 threshold used for this run bought nothing, and 0.80 would have cost no yield.

The best-of-10 audio ranking selected for silence. Candidates were ranked by maximum ImageBind text↔target similarity — but a separation that dumps the entire soundtrack into the target scores highest on exactly that metric, leaving a silent residual. One in four selections was degenerate this way. Filtering out candidates whose residual retains under 30% of the source, then ranking the survivors unchanged, repaired 7 of them offline with no GPU time (all ten candidate pairs are kept on disk). Three clips had no usable candidate at all — one is shown in the failures above. The pipeline's own audio_removal_check is still a stub that returns 0.90, which is why every one of these was reported as a pass.
